Always request a written estimate before proceeding with any procedure.
Look for dentists who provide transparent, itemized quotes and maintain current licensing documentation on file. A reputable practice will explain treatment options clearly and give you time to ask questions without pressure. Be cautious of providers who demand cash-only payments with no receipt, rush you into expensive procedures, or lack verifiable credentials. Ask about sterilization protocols and whether the practice uses digital X-rays to minimize radiation exposure.

You can verify a dentist's license by searching the Texas State Board of Dental Examiners website. Always confirm that the dentist's license is current and in good standing before scheduling treatment.
